Exploring Semaglutide: Benefits, Risks, and Dosage

Semaglutide is a novel medication that has garnered significant interest for its potential in managing type 2 diabetes and promoting weight loss. This drug operates by mimicking a hormone called GLP-1, which helps regulate blood sugar levels and trigger feelings of fullness. While semaglutide offers promising benefits, it's essential to be aware of potential risks and follow your doctor's recommendations regarding dosage.

The primary benefit of semaglutide is its effectiveness in decreasing blood sugar levels in individuals with type 2 diabetes. By enhancing insulin production and slowing glucose absorption, it helps stabilize blood sugar within a healthy range. Additionally, semaglutide has demonstrated remarkable weight loss effects by suppressing appetite and heightening feelings of satiety.

However, it's crucial to acknowledge that semaglutide is not without potential risks. Some common side effects include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and intestinal issues. In rare instances, more significant complications like pancreatitis or gallbladder disease may occur.

The dosage of semaglutide is tailored to each patient's needs based on factors such as their condition and response to treatment. It's typically given as a weekly injection, with the starting dose being relatively low and gradually escalated over time.

Semaglutide 101: Everything You Need to Know

Semaglutide is a promising treatment option for patients with insulin resistance. This injectable medication works by the effects of a naturally occurring hormone called GLP-1, which influences blood sugar levels.

  • Semaglutide is typically used to manage blood sugar levels in people with insulin resistance.
  • Moreover, semaglutide has been shown to contribute to reducing body weight in some patients.
  • Remember that the drug should be administered under the guidance of a physician.

Potential side effects associated with semaglutide may involve n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, and constipation. It is crucial to discuss any existing medical conditions with your healthcare provider before starting semaglutide treatment.
